गृहपृष्ठ ∕ Nepal ∕ Five month-old child murdered by cousin Nepal Five month-old child murdered by cousin KathmanduPati July 25, 2021 File photo NAWALPUR – A family dispute under the influence of alcohol has led to the tragic death of a five-month-old girl child in Nawalparasi. The incident took place in a family in Mirtung of Devchuli-6 of the district. Karna Bahadur Saru of Devchutli-6 entered into a dispute over the influence of alcohol with his maternal uncle Padam Bahadur Bahraghare. During the scuffle, Saru took hold of his uncle’s daughter and threw her out in the verandah. Seriously injured, the five-month-old child died during treatment at the local health facility, according to Deputy Superintendent of Police Dilip Kumar Giri at the District Police Office. Saru has been taken into police custody while a case of murder has been registered against him.
